Output 60b39fdb28d1a4e536948242eb12e77814be6e58ec2d74fe915bff25742abbee:159

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3fb02e8b0e7bb0f19dbdb617c1b6049b95b7a303c6683e8a9cc840d0920eed5e
address
bc1p87czazcw0wc0r8dakcturdsynw2m0gcrce5raz5uepqdpyswa40q8ta3gl
transaction
60b39fdb28d1a4e536948242eb12e77814be6e58ec2d74fe915bff25742abbee
confirmations
16094
spent
true